AutoNation Technical Writer Salaries in Washington, DC

The average AutoNation Technical Writer in Washington, DC earns an estimated $104,213 annually. AutoNation's Technical Writer compensation is $19,065 more than the US average for a Technical Writer.

In Washington, DC, The Product Department at AutoNation earns $48,219 more on average than the Legal Department.

Technical Writer Compensation by Gender (All Companies)

The average female Technical Writer at companies similar size to AutoNation reported making $102,096, while the average male Technical Writer at similar sized companies reported making $106,930.

Technical Writer Compensation by Ethnicity (All Companies)

The average Asian or Pacific Islander Technical Writer at companies similar size to AutoNation reported making $103,419, while the average Hispanic or Latino Technical Writer at similar sized companies reported making $86,000.
